Job description

Job Responsibilities
  • Establishing, documenting, implementing, and maintaining a quality management system, and continually improving its effectiveness in accordance with the International Standard.
  • Follow up on tender business (receiving tenders, preparing quotations, and submitting), supply awarded items on time, and ensure collection of due receivables.
  • Ensure on-time receipt of tenders (Governmental & private sector) and forwarding to the concerned division (Pharma, Consumer, Medical & Veterinary).
  • Assist in preparing quotations in collaboration with the concerned division and Finance Department to ensure timely submission.
  • Prepare tenders / costing policies and develop a work plan.
  • Understand the tender process and timeline across the market and develop a schedule to meet relevant milestones.
  • Negotiate tenders and direct purchasing opportunities with government organizations.
  • Coordinate, manage, and ensure proper submission of tender bids by the respective institution.
  • Communicate effectively with clients during the tendering process.
  • Ensure quality and accuracy in tender processes and submissions, addressing all clarifications efficiently within the allocated time.
  • Participate in tender and contract negotiation meetings, and summarize discussions.
  • Follow up with clients after tender submissions.
  • Create a database for pre-qualifications, tenders, clarifications, and results.
  • Assist Business Line Managers in seeking and evaluating relevant opportunities.
  • Prepare monthly managerial reports based on the database.
  • Provide general administrative support.
Others
  • Coordinate with Supply & Demand team for stock build-up to ensure timely supply.
  • Manage relationships with key institutional customers and governmental representatives.
  • Follow up on the supply of awarded items and monitor delivery of all pending L.P.Os.
  • Ensure collection of due receivables for tender business.
